Elizabeth Bille, 90, formerly of Waupun, died Friday, August 24, 2012 at Harbor Haven Health & Rehabilitation in Fond du Lac.



Elizabeth was born January 23, 1922 in the town of Trenton the daughter of Henry and Jessie Riel Van Ruiswyk. Elizabeth was employed by National Rivet in Waupun during the Korean War and thereafter by the Waupun and Beaver Dam shoe factories. On June 25, 1955 she married Gordon Bille. Following their marriage the couple resided in Waupun. Gordon preceded her in death on May 30, 1999. Elizabeth was a member of Emmanuel Reformed Church where she taught Sunday School and Bible class for many years. She was also active in the church’s Ladies Guild and enjoyed putting up the church’s bulletin boards. Elizabeth loved to garden, do crafts and sewing, and helped those in need when she was still able to do so.

Elizabeth is survived by two sisters-in-law, Dorothy Van Ruiswijk and Mary Van Ruiswyk; and by nieces and nephews.

She was preceded in death by her parents; her husband, Gordon; and three brothers, William, Jacob and James Van Ruiswyk.
